Incorporate Soft Pastels
One of the quickest ways to evoke the feeling of spring is by incorporating soft pastel colors. Think of shades like blush pink, mint green, lavender, and baby blue. These gentle hues create a fresh, airy atmosphere that instantly brightens any room. You can introduce pastels through throw pillows, blankets, or small decor items. They work beautifully as accent colors against a neutral backdrop, adding a touch of cheerfulness without overwhelming the space. Swap Out Winter Textiles
It's time to put away the heavy, dark fabrics of winter. Replace bulky wool throws and velvet pillows with lightweight materials like cotton, linen, and sheer fabrics. Choose textiles in cheerful spring tones or light neutrals to make your rooms feel more open and bright. A new set of curtains or a simple throw blanket can completely change the mood of your living room or bedroom.
Add Floral or Botanical Accents
Bring the outdoors in by adding floral and botanical elements to your decor. Fresh flowers in a vase are a classic choice, but high-quality faux blooms or botanical prints can have a similar effect and last much longer. Incorporating nature-inspired patterns on pillows, artwork, or even wallpaper can infuse your home with the vibrant energy of the season. Paint an Accent Wall
For a more dramatic change, consider painting an accent wall. A fresh coat of paint is a relatively inexpensive way to transform a room. Choose a soft, spring-inspired color like a buttery yellow, a calming sky blue, or a pale green. An accent wall can serve as a beautiful focal point and instantly make the entire space feel more lively and updated. Refresh Your Entryway
Your entryway is the first thing guests see, so make it welcoming. A colorful new doormat, a beautiful spring wreath on the door, or a vase of fresh flowers on an entryway table can set a positive tone for your entire home. A vibrant rug can also add a pop of color and personality right as you walk in. Update Decor with Colorful Accessories
You don't need a complete overhaul to refresh your home for spring. Swapping out a few accessories can make a significant difference. Look for new vases, picture frames, candles, or tableware in spring hues. Arranging these colorful items on shelves, coffee tables, or countertops can add pops of color and visual interest throughout your space.
Let in the Light
Maximize the beautiful spring sunlight by swapping heavy drapes for lighter window treatments. Sheer curtains in a light color will allow natural light to flood your rooms, making them feel brighter and more spacious. This simple change enhances the effect of your new spring colors and creates a more uplifting environment.
Mix in Fresh Neutrals
While spring colors are the star of the show, they look even better when balanced with fresh neutrals. Crisp whites, soft creams, and light taupes provide a clean and calming foundation that makes your pastels and bright accents pop. Consider a neutral sofa with colorful pillows or white walls with vibrant artwork for a sophisticated, balanced look.
